The 2021 China (Qufu) International Confucius Cultural Festival and the 7th Nishan Forum on World Civilizations Opens

From:chinakongziAuthor: 2021-09-28 09:51

The 2021 China (Qufu) International Confucius Cultural Festival and the 7th Nishan Forum on World Civilizations opened in Qufu, Shandong, on September 27th. Over 500 scholars and guests attended the opening ceremony on site and via video link. 

The theme of this year’s International Confucius Cultural Festival is "To Commemorate the 2572nd Anniversary of the Birth of Confucius", and the theme of the 7th Nishan Forum on World Civilizations is “Dialogue among Civilizations and Global Cooperation". Keynote speeches, high-level dialogues, high-level interviews, interviews with diplomatic envoys in China, panel discussions, youth forum, and youth interviews, adding up to 30 activities have been held. The Forum on TCM was held for the first time, and the awarding ceremony of UNESCO Confucius Prize for Literacy and Confucius Cultural Week for Young Chinese and Foreign Students were also held.
